Kair System 100 (SYS-100) 110mm x 54mm rectangular ducting is designed for short duct runs and it can be easily concealed due to its low profile. It is perfect for installations requiring low extraction rates such as bathrooms, toilets, and utility rooms. It can be flush-fitted against ceilings and walls and can be concealed above wall units or inside ceiling voids.

Hello, I have a need to extract a 12.5 cubic metre bathroom, with oblong ducting of 10.1 metres in length with 9, 90 bends (around support steels) what do you recommend for an in-line fan and size of ducting Thanks Tony
Hi. That is a very long duct run, and a lot of 90 degree bends. They will cause a lot of restriction to air flow. The only unit that may be able to deal with that, would be the Nuaire MEVDC2. They are continuous running fans. If you can lessen the amount of 90s that would help, but it is still a long duct run.
To follow on from today’s answer, Thankyou. I could reduce the number of bends to 3 and the run length to 8m? I am extracting a rarely used shower room through a large garage of 77 cubic metre, could I just extract through the wall to this garage open space?
Hi Anthony. It isn't recommended to vent directly into a garage, as you will be filling the garage with extra humidity.
Hi Marc, thanks for your help and patience. Just another couple of questions, in the duct run of 8m I can put the extract fan anywhere, what difference does it make near the bathroom or the outside? Also if I extract into the garage I didn’t mention I also have quite a powerful extract fan from the garage to outside? Regards Tony
To be honest, it wouldn't make too much difference. I generally suggest installing it halfway. If you have an extract fan in the garage, then that should be ok, however, if you come to sell the house, it may get picked up, as it won't meet building regs.

Ducting System | Actual dimensions (mm) | Space requirements (mm) | Airflow mm² |
For 4" (100mm) extractor fans or for low power cooker hoods up to 250m³/hour | |||
---|---|---|---|
System 100 - Round | 100 | 106 | 7,854 |
System 100 - Rectangular | 110 x 54 | 116 x 60 | 5,940 |
For medium extraction rates or if available depth is limited up to 500m³/hour | |||
System 125 - Round | 125 | 131 | 12,272 |
System 125 - Rectangular | 150 x 70 | 156 x 76 | 10,500 |
For 6" (150mm) extractor fans or for high power cooker hoods up to 500m³/hour & above | |||
Megaduct 220 - Rectangular | 220 x 90 | 227 x 97 | 17,968 |
System 204 - Rectangular | 204 x 60 | 210 x 66 | 12,240 |
System 150 - Round | 150 | 156 | 17,671 |
System 150 - Rectangular | 180 x 90 | 186 x 96 | 16,200 |
For a shallow space, such as ceiling voids or under floor, where high extraction rates are not needed: | |||
System 300 - Rectangular | 308 x 29 | 314 x 35 | 8,932 |
System 225 - Rectangular | 234 x 29 | 240 x 35 | 6,786 |
